The technical journey of this library is unusual. The earliest version was a that was loadable in Kontakt, but had limitations (e.g., in Logic Pro 8, users had to browse to the "Instruments" folder to manually load .nki files). The upgrade to the PLAY Edition migrated the library to EastWest's proprietary engine. This move improved compatibility with modern systems but broke compatibility with Kontakt.
